Breaking Down the New Pulmonary Embolism Guidelines
Are the latest pulmonary embolism guidelines changing how you risk-stratify and intervene on acute PE? In this episode of BackTable Cardiology, host Dr. Hady Lichaa interviews Dr. Sanjum Sethi of Columbia University Medical Center about the evolving management of pulmonary embolism (PE) and the major updates reflected in the newest guidelines. They review the new A–E risk classification system, key updates to systemic thrombolysis recommendations, and the expanding role of catheter-based therapies as randomized evidence emerges, highlighting how these changes are shaping PERT protocols, influencing clinical decision-making, and affecting patient outcomes.
